Foundation Crack Repair in Boston, MA
Foundation crack repair services address issues where visible fractures or splits develop in a building's foundation. These services typically cover both minor cracks caused by settling or temperature changes and more significant structural fractures that may compromise the stability of the property. Property owners often seek this service to prevent further damage, water intrusion, or foundation movement that can lead to uneven floors, cracked walls, or other structural concerns. Understanding the extent of the cracks, the underlying causes, and the potential impact on the property's safety are common considerations before requesting repair work.
Before requesting foundation crack repair, homeowners usually want to know whether the cracks are superficial or indicative of a more serious problem. They may inquire about the types of repair methods available, such as epoxy injections, carbon fiber reinforcement, or underpinning, and what each approach entails. Additionally, property owners often seek guidance on how to monitor crack progression and what signs suggest the need for more extensive foundation work. Clear information about the scope of repairs and potential causes helps homeowners make informed decisions to protect their property’s long-term stability.

Common Foundation Crack Repair Jobs
Foundation crack repair involves sealing and stabilizing cracks to prevent further damage and water intrusion.
Structural reinforcement helps restore stability to foundations affected by shifting or settling.
Epoxy injection services are used to fill and bond small to medium-sized cracks effectively.
Wall stabilization prevents bowing or leaning walls caused by foundation issues.
Waterproofing solutions protect foundations from moisture and reduce the risk of further cracking.
Foundation inspection identifies existing cracks and assesses overall structural health of the property.
Foundation Crack Repair Questions
What causes foundation cracks? Foundation cracks can result from soil movement, settling, or changes in moisture levels around the property.
Are all foundation cracks serious? Not all cracks indicate structural issues; some may be cosmetic. However, wider or growing cracks should be evaluated.
How are foundation cracks repaired? Repairs typically involve sealing cracks, installing reinforcement, or underpinning to restore stability.
Can foundation cracks be prevented?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els, and regular inspections can help reduce the risk of cracking.
